What is the Oregon Building Permit Application?
The Oregon Building Permit Application is essential for anyone planning to construct or modify structures within the state. This form serves as a formal request for permission from local authorities to initiate construction projects.
The application can be utilized by both property owners and contractors, emphasizing its broad applicability in the building process. Ensuring this document is completed accurately is critical, as failure to do so can result in legal repercussions and penalties.
Why You Need the Oregon Building Permit Application
Securing the Oregon Building Permit Application is a legal requirement before commencing any construction project. This permit helps avoid potential fines or legal disputes that may arise from unauthorized construction activities, reinforcing its importance.
Moreover, obtaining project approval from building inspectors is crucial for compliance with local building codes, ensuring that the project aligns with safety regulations and community standards.
Key Features of the Oregon Building Permit Application
The application includes several fillable fields to ensure all necessary information is gathered. Key fields consist of Job Address, Property Owner, Contractor Name, along with signature lines necessary for validation.
Additionally, it requires submissions of plot plans and other relevant documentation, which aids in the processing of the application and facilitates a smoother submission process.
Who Needs the Oregon Building Permit Application?
The target audience for this form includes homeowners and contractors undertaking construction or renovation projects. Common projects necessitating a building permit include new constructions and significant remodels.
It's essential to be aware of potential exceptions or specific regulations that may vary by jurisdiction, making it crucial to check local requirements before proceeding with the application.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Oregon Building Permit Application?
To be eligible for the Oregon Building Permit Application, the applicant must be either the property owner or a licensed contractor authorized to perform construction work. Ensure that your project complies with local zoning laws.
What is the deadline for submitting the building permit application?
There is no strict deadline for submitting the Oregon Building Permit Application; however, it is recommended to submit it well in advance of your anticipated start date to allow for review and approval processes.
How do I submit the building permit application?
You can submit the Oregon Building Permit Application either online through pdfFiller if your municipality offers that service or by mailing a printed copy to your local building department. Check local guidelines for specific submission methods.
What supporting documents are required with the building permit application?
Typically, you will need to include a plot plan, proof of property ownership, detailed project descriptions, and any necessary engineering plans. Check with your local authority for specific document requirements.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the Oregon Building Permit Application?
Common mistakes include omitting required details, failing to sign the application, or providing incorrect information about project specifications. Always double-check your entries before submitting the form.
How long does it take to process the building permit application?
Processing times for the Oregon Building Permit Application can vary based on the local authority and the complexity of the project. Generally, allow at least a few weeks for review and approval.
What should I do if my building permit application is denied?
If your application is denied, review the reasons provided by the building department. You may be able to correct the issues and resubmit the application or appeal the decision, depending on local procedures.
